Why Everyone Is Talking About Reputable Orangery Installers Right Now Finding Reputable Orangery Installers: A Comprehensive GuideOrangeries have actually risen in popularity for many years, ending up being a beloved extension for homes, integrating looks and performance. These structures provide additional living space that can be used for a range of functions, from sun parlors to garden rooms. Here are some efficient approaches:Online Reviews and Ratings:Websites like Trustpilot and Google Reviews can offer important insights into client experiences.Social Media:Assess the company's social media platforms to see their engagement and customer feedback.Check Trade Bodies:Look for installers who are members of expert organizations such as the Federation of Master Builders (FMB) or the Glass and Glazing Federation (GGF).See Previous Projects:If possible, arrange to go to a few of their completed jobs to see first-hand the quality of their work.Demand Quotes:Obtain multiple quotes and compare them, but bear in mind that the least expensive alternative isn't constantly the best.Cost ConsiderationsUnderstanding the cost implications of an orangery setup is important for planning your spending plan effectively. Below is a table outlining different factors impacting the expense:Cost FactorDescriptionSize of OrangeryBigger orangeries will naturally cost more due to increased products and labor.Design ComplexityCustomized designs or distinct features (e.g., skylights, bi-fold doors) will contribute to the expense.Material ChoiceThe choice between wood, uPVC, or aluminum can considerably impact the general rate.AreaSetup expenses may differ based on geographical place and access to your property.Foundation RequirementsUnique foundation work, if necessary, will increase total costs.Frequently asked question SectionWhat is the typical cost of an orangery?The typical cost of an orangery can vary from ₤ 15,000 to ₤ 50,000, depending upon size, materials, and intricacy.How long does it take to set up an orangery?Typically, setup takes about 6 to 10 weeks, consisting of preparation and structure time, but this can differ based upon the project size.Do I require planning authorization for an orangery?In many cases, orangeries fall under permitted advancement, but it's constantly best to talk to your regional council before proceeding.What is the difference in between an orangery and a conservatory?Orangeries generally have more strong walls and a higher proportion of glazing compared to conservatories, which are primarily glass structures.What maintenance is needed for an orangery?Routine cleaning, examinations for leakages, and making sure that any wooden parts are dealt with for weather condition defense are suggested.Selecting a respectable orangery installer is an important step in ensuring your job runs smoothly and meets your expectations.
